PAM SHRIVER MAY HAVE A PIECE OF THE NEW BALTIMORE AHL CLUB
Published May 3, 1995
Baltimore's new AHL club is expected to announce its ownership group, NHL affiliation and ticket prices at a May 15 news conference. Sources indicate the group may include minority Orioles owner Pam Shriver. Baltimore AHL owner Bob Teck said he is not sure if they will be ready to reveal their name, logo and colors. Suggestions for team names include: Beavers, Bulldogs, Bobcats, Badgers and Blades (Sandra McKee, Baltimore SUN, 5/3).
